The Cryptocurrency Market Finds Stability After Recent Volatility

In the past 24 hours, the cryptocurrency market has shown signs of stabilization, with Bitcoin trading at around $61K and Ethereum struggling to stay above $3K. Following a sudden correction that saw Bitcoin’s price drop below $61K and lose around 3.5%, the market experienced some turbulence. However, the situation seems to have calmed down since then, allowing for some consolidation.

Despite the recent price declines, the Fear and Greed index still indicates that the market is in a state of “greed.” This sentiment suggests that investors are optimistic about the future of the market, despite the temporary setbacks. This could potentially lead to increased buying pressure and a push towards higher price levels in the near future.

While major altcoins have yet to fully recover from the recent crash, there are signs of improvement as they consolidate and show slight gains. The 24-hour heatmap may display a mostly green picture, indicating positive price movements, but a closer look at the seven-day scale reveals that most cryptocurrencies are still trading in the red. This discrepancy highlights the overall volatility and uncertainty in the market.

Ethereum, in particular, is facing a critical challenge as it struggles to stay above the psychological level of $3K. The ability of buyers to reclaim this key level will be crucial in determining the direction of the market in the coming days. Meanwhile, top performers like Immutable (IMX) and Ribbon Finance (RBN) have shown resilience with notable gains, while laggards such as Zebec Protocol (ZBC) and Kaspa (KAS) have struggled with significant losses.

Overall, the cryptocurrency market remains in a delicate balance, with investors closely monitoring key levels and indicators for signs of future price movements.
